Join the Unified Movement, in partnership with Special Olympics Minnesota, for an exciting Unified Sports Sampler camp this summer! This week-long camp brings together youth with and without intellectual disabilities to play, learn, and grow through Unified Sports and team-building activities. Participants will experience a variety of sports including volleyball, flag football, basketball, and soccer, led by certified coaches and supported by trained Unified Sports volunteers. Designed to ensure meaningful participation for everyone, the camp will also feature engaging workshops on leadership, teamwork, and accessibility awareness, creating an environment that builds confidence, connection, and lasting friendships.

Unified Sports joins people with and without intellectual disabilities on the same team. It was inspired by a simple principle: training together and playing together is a quick path to friendship and understanding.
